Understanding the Israel-Palestine Conflict
This chapter examines the intricate history and ongoing dynamics of the Israel-Palestine conflict, focusing on significant events since World War II. It explores the humanitarian crisis in Gaza post-October 7th, the implications of military actions, and the complexities surrounding the narrative of self-defense amidst systemic oppression. Additionally, the chapter addresses the term 'genocide' in the context of international law, raising urgent questions about global responses to the conflict.
